Q3. Is it advisable to wash your face both at night and in the morning? Won't this dry out skin?
Niuer: In warm climate, skin tends to secrete more sebum in both day and night. Here are cleansing tips to keep your skin feeling soothed and comfortable all the time:
1. Create foam with your cleanser
To achieve effective cleansing, foam cleanser is more ideal. This is because foam cleansers make use of bubbles to create a surfactant effect. Bubbles are made of water and air and the cleansing effect of the surface of bubbles are able to remove sebum. Therefore, the more refined and greater amount the bubbles, the more they are able to get in touch with every part of your skin and pores for better cleansing ability. So, if you use foam cleanser, I’d recommend you to lather till there is foam to increase cleansing efficacy.
2. Don’t over-cleanse
Under normal circumstance, human skin won’t get really dirty. Therefore, the habit of over-cleansing is unnecessary and can strip off moisture from skin. Instead, go for a gentle cleanser that will not irritate skin.
3. Varied formulations
Also, some cleansing mud and cleansing milk make use of kaolin clay or bentonite to physically absorb sebum or the surfactant effect of cleansing milk to remove sebum with water. Such products have excellent cleansing abilities too and you don’t have to create form with it for it to work.
4. Hydrating effect
Cleansers that include glycerol, betaine and amino acids are good for hydration and can keep skin feeling smooth and hydrated after cleansing because they can lock in moisture. However, this does not mean that you don’t have to follow up with hydrating products. I’d recommend application of hydrating face cream or night gelly after cleansing because the moisture from cleansing can be lost after a while.
5. Water temperature
An important factor to take note of in skincare is water temperature. You have to choose water temperature according to skin type. Oily skin needs to be cleansed with water that’s slightly higher than body temperature to increase the ability to remove sebum and dirt. Normal skin can be cleansed with water that’s approximately as warm as body temperature such that you can’t feel warmth or coolness when you cleanse. Finally, dry or sensitive skin needs to be cleansed with cool water to prevent heat from over-cleansing skin or causing additional damage to skin.
Q4. What are the top 6 bad habits to avoid to ensure great skin?
Niuer: 1. Do not let cleansing product stay on skin for too long. Even if you have oily skin, you should only cleanse oilier parts for 30-60 seconds. Cleansing for over 1 minute can cause skin to dry out and skin will compensate by excreting more sebum, causing the problem of dehydrated oily skin.
2. You don’t necessarily need water to cleanse. In fact, it is more effective to use toner with cleansing properties. Soak cotton pad with toner to apply on skin to remove sebum and dirt instead of using water. For regions with little water resources, this cleansing method is also more eco-friendly.
3. Do not use water of poor quality. Water in several regions contains excessive levels of hard minerals such as calcium carbonate and magnesium carbonate, and will affect the foaming effect of cleansing products, and also leave traces of product on the skin to irritate it, causing skin to inflame. If you’re in a region where water quality is poor, consider fixing a filter on the tap to reduce the damage of water on skin.
4. Do not have an over-complicated sincare regime. Some people apply 7-8 products for different skincare effects, including hydration, anti-ageing and brightening all at once, in the hope of improving all skin care concerns. However, this isn’t just ineffective, but is also damaging to skin due to clashes of products and cause irritation. Pick your greatest concern and address it directly instead. You can also have a different regime for day and night to resolve a few concerns at the same time.
